OverviewONE NIGHT ON THE DOOR If you are looking for something different to most of the books written by doormen in the past, then this will be the read for you. The stories you will read in this book are about 22 years of working the door and all the bad, good and crazy scenarios I have witnessed or been involved in. They are funny stories of what goes on behind the scenes, working at venues and sometimes the after stories linked to working the door. There are no stories of violence; it's boring and has been done before, so it's about: Strip nights that have politicians up to no good. Off-duty police, and members of the legal profession from lawyers to barristers to judges being extremely naughty. World-famous athletes hammering the rave scene. Married couples, landlords, doormen, bar staff, waiters and waitresses and the privileged in society all up to 50 shades of no good. And awkward stories that could only happen to a doorman. If you like to laugh and enjoy mind-blowing short stories, this is for you.
